How do I put a guitar on Consignment?
Simply bring the guitar to our shop during business hours. We will inspect it and come up with a fair market value, and help you decide how aggressive pricing should be.
There is no up-front fee. You can drop off the guitar and forget about it if you want. However we do have a minimum fee of $65 should you decide to take it off consignment. This keeps the quality of inventory high (no really cheap guitars) and covers costs in instances where the owner later decides they want to keep the guitar.
What is the Consignment Fee?
The Consignment fee is deducted from the final sale price of the guitar, and you keep the rest.
Our consignment fee is competitively set at 22%. There is a minimum fee of $65 (regardless of whether it sells or not—see above).
The fee drops to 17% when you put it towards a new guitar!
